- Estreito_de_Câmara_de_Lobos abstract "Estreito de Câmara do Lobos (Portuguese pronunciation: [(ɨ)ˈʃtɾɐjtu dɨ ˈkɐmɐɾɐ dɨ ˈlobuʃ]; Portuguese for strait of Câmara de Lobos) is a civil parish in the municipality of Câmara de Lobos in the archipelago of Madeira. The population in 2011 was 10,629, in an area of 7.87 km². Apart from its construction services and commerce, Estreito de Câmara do Lobos is important for its cultivation of grapes, for the production of Madeira wine.".
